  • Civilization is a strategy game in which players take on roles as leaders of an ancient civilization. Their objective is to expand their empires, such that they survive through the ages.
  • Objective

    Each player begins with a token representing 7,000 people. The objective of the game is to build and expand your empire to the largest population.
  • Expansions

    1. Western Expansion Map: Extends the board west of Italy to cover Gaul, parts of Iberia, Britain and Northwest Africa.
    2. Trade Card Expansion: Adds additional commodities such as timber, silver and ivory.
    3. Advanced Civilization: Contains simplified trading rules, trading cards, civilization cards, civilization advances, calamities and gives every civilization the possibility to buy all civilization advances.
